
(CNN Philippines, November 1) — The Philippines 3×3 men’s basketball team has qualified for the Tokyo 2020 Olympic qualifying tournament, according to the FIBA website Friday.
Meanwhile, Team USA is grouped in Pool B with Lithuania, Belgium, South Korea, and New Zealand.
The top three countries will earn a ticket to Japan where the sport will make its debut.
The FIBA 3×3 Olympic qualifying tournament will happen in India March next year.
The national squad is bracketed in Pool C with Slovenia, France, Qatar, and Dominican Republic.
